    Abstract: The present invention provides a resource controller for resource management in a telecommunication network, the telecommunication network providing a first set of resources for cellular communication and a second set of resources for direct device-to-device, D2D, communication between UEs, the resource controller comprising a measurement request unit being arranged to request a measurement be performed by at least one user equipment, the measurement indicating a capacity utilization of the second set of resources; and a resource pool adaption unit being arranged to adapt the first set of resources and the second set of resources as a function of the performed measurement. In particular, where no resources are available for D2D communication, a UE may request a bearer setup and in response suitable resources for D2D communication are provided.

    Abstract: User data is transmitted between a mobile station (10) and a first base station (25), the user data being combined into data units, in particular packet data units, before being transmitted. For transmission of data units, transmission-specific information describing an instantaneous state of the transmission is stored in the mobile station (10) as well as in a first network unit (50) at a higher level than the first base station (25). With the relocation of the mobile station (10) from the first base station (25) to a second base station (30) having a second higher-level network unit (55), the transmission-specific information stored in the first higher-level network unit (50) is transmitted to the second higher-level network unit (55) to continue the transmission after the relocation essentially directly from its latest state.

    Abstract: A method and a subscriber station for allocating rights of access to a telecommunications channel of the telecommunications network to at least one subscriber station (5, 10, 15, 20) are proposed in which information signals are transmitted to the at least one subscriber station (5, 10, 15, 20). With the information signals, access authorization data (45, 50, 55) are transmitted to the at least one subscriber station (5, 10, 15, 20). Upon reception of the access authorization data (45, 50, 55) in an evaluation unit (6) of the at least one subscriber station (5, 10, 15, 20), the question is asked whether the access authorization data (45, 50, 55) include an access threshold value (S), and the access threshold value (S) is compared with a random number or a pseudo-random number (R), and the right of access to a telecommunications channel of the at least one subscriber station (5, 10, 15, 20) is granted as a function of the outcome of comparison.
